"You're finally gone. Now it's my turn." Was that... Touhou Sega?
On the night of June 21st, just after Mo Bei left, fallen leaves were blown away by the wind. The Visionary silently patrolled, conducting dual surveillance with the Eye of the Secret Agent. On this overcast night, they needed to provide a sense of security.
A dark shadow flashed by, leaving behind a tuft of cat fur, but it spontaneously combusted a moment later, turning into a wisp of ash that drifted into the distance.
The next morning, a cat discovered that many residents had disappeared, both in the upper and lower districts. The cat immediately used its superhuman speed to reach the Crown of the Universe, even cutting in line to report to Dongfang Shijia. Dongfang Shijia, seated on his throne, was listening to reports about the Rift of Resentment: "Emperor Shijia, shouldn't we address this matter of the Rift of Resentment? After all…" Before he could finish, the cat rushed in: "Something terrible has happened! Something terrible has happened!" Both looked at him. Seeing his pale face, Dongfang Shijia said, "Calm down and catch your breath." He didn't interrupt the report—as emperor, he couldn't disrupt the order of the meeting in any situation. The reporter finished speaking, bowed, and withdrew. Only then did Dongfang Shijia turn his gaze back to the cat, his tone becoming heavier: "Speak, what is it?"
The cat, having recovered, immediately exclaimed, "Someone's gone missing! Really! Gone without a trace, neither alive nor dead." Dongfang Shijia frowned slightly, somewhat incredulous. "Is what Hua Bai said true? Where?" Hua Bai quickly nodded. "In Dongting Prefecture." Dongfang Shijia waved his hand, and the video footage from Dongting Prefecture that had been leaked yesterday appeared before his eyes. Dongfang Shijia went inside, Hua Bai following closely behind.
With a thought, Dongfang Shijia fast-forwarded through time. Countless people rushed by, and he walked through Dongting Mansion, countless cubes floating behind him. In an instant, the video uploaded by the micro-time-vision system in one area was missing. Dongfang Shijia rewound time and discovered that it had disappeared suddenly. Since the micro-time-vision system couldn't be naturally damaged, it could only have been caused by someone.
Dongfang Shijia snapped his fingers, and countless blocks vanished, revealing him and Hua Bai at this location in Dongting Prefecture. Looking around, Dongfang Shijia found no information and could only order, "Send in a group of people from the Void Shield. Have them patrol in plainclothes, but be careful not to cause panic among the residents." Hua Bai returned to the Void Shield and hurriedly relayed the order; he was a newly appointed junior commander.
The members of the Shield of the Void were secretly lying in ambush at various settlements, guarding the night that was destined to be extraordinary.
Hua Bai stood guard in the lush forest, leaning against a tree trunk with his eyes closed, seemingly resting, but in reality, he was constantly using his mental energy to probe the surrounding area.
Suddenly, he detected a furtive figure. Hua Bai immediately resonated with the hyperlink of the Eye of the Spy, his mind resonating with every cat guarding the lush forest. They all held their breath and silently crept towards him.
The dark figure sensed the approaching cat and immediately fled. Hua Bai quickly used his speed-traveling ability to chase after it, grabbing a piece of fur from under the cloak. The cat vanished in an instant. Hua Bai quickly examined the fur he had plucked, only to find it had spontaneously combusted and turned to ash. The other cats who caught up witnessed this scene. Hua Bai stared intently at the ash, slowly uttering three words: "The Crimson Flame Cat... Emperor Sega."
The sparks formed naturally from cat hair shone brightly in the darkness. Dongfang Sega, standing atop the Crown of the Universe, gazed at the heavy night and sighed deeply: "In the end..."
The sun rose as usual under the overcast sky, and Hua Bai approached Dongfang Shijia early in the morning. Hua Bai said, "Emperor Shijia, the culprit is a Crimson Flame Cat, but in the entire Tianyin Empire, there are no more than 1 of these mutant cats, and even fewer capable of destroying the Micro-Time Vision..." He stopped abruptly halfway through his sentence, not daring to continue. Dongfang Shijia looked at his evasive eyes and said calmly, "Even you doubt me?" Hua Bai was startled upon hearing this and quickly shook his head, kneeling down with a thud, "No, no, how could I dare?" Dongfang Shijia turned his back, "Get up. Since you recognized it as a Crimson Flame Cat, then tell me everything you know."
Hua Bai stopped and, after regaining his composure, spoke: "The Crimson Flame Cat is a special variant of the cat breed in the Tianyin Empire, resulting from a mutation in its gene enzymes. Simply put, the Crimson Flame Cat is a special variant produced by a directed mutation of gene enzymes, and each individual will generate a unique special factor. Take Princess Yun's bipolar disorder factor as an example. This factor is sealed in her fur. When the fur falls out and is released from the body's inhibition, it will spontaneously combust upon contact with air. The bipolar disorder factor has a strict molecular recognition mechanism, allowing only one direct relative and the only person certified and bound by their own gene enzymes to safely come into contact with it. Touching it by others will directly trigger the factor, causing her personality to become abnormal and irritable."
Upon hearing this, Dongfang Shijia chuckled lightly, "Hahaha, you remember so clearly, even knowing to use my daughter as an example." Hua Bai's expression turned somewhat somber, "Emperor Shijia... how can you laugh at a time like this?" "Oh?" Dongfang Shijia said dismissively, turning around to look at the continuous mountain range, "How many of those self-proclaimed nobles outside want to kill me, hoping for my downfall? How many have been resisting me, hoping I'll make a mistake one day so they can pull me off the throne? You should know this, shouldn't you?" Hua Bai lowered his head, "I... know." Dongfang Shijia walked up to him and patted his shoulder, "Don't be sad, this was bound to happen sooner or later, I expected it." Hua Bai was almost in tears, "But you really were a very good emperor..."
Dongfang Shijia simply turned his back, gazing at the heavens and the Tianyin Empire he had protected his entire life.
